Revenue up 3.5% at Virgin Media Ireland

Virgin Media Ireland has reported year on year revenue growth of 3.5% to €225.9m for the first half of 2019, reflecting a strong performance across mobile, cable, B2B and Virgin Media Television.  

The company's total service subscriptions reached 1.1 million and a further 19,000 homes and businesses were connected to the Virgin Media network in the first six months of 2019, bringing total premises passed to 941,400.

Group CEO, Tony Hanway, said Virgin Media's commitment of putting customers first is inspiring people to buy more products.

Virgin Mobile has seen a 43% year-on-year increase in mobile customers to 91,500 for the company's half year to date. It is also seeing growth in consumer and business activity across its broadband network.

Mr Hanway said, "In Virgin Media Television we continue to grow our audiences across our free-to-air channels and on demand services, achieving a 19% share of linear viewing in the first half of the year. Streaming of the Virgin Media Player increased by 61% year-on-year and 7% year-on-year for catch-up."
